NO matter what a person does, there are instances when other people would always judge and say something hurtful about it.
But one has the power to ignore all the negativities around them, and that is what rising P-pop boy group AJAA reminds them of through its newest single “Dedma.”
Serving as AJAA’s first music release for 2025, “Dedma” is an upbeat song that narrates how a person tries to get the attention of someone they are attracted to but gets ignored. It was written by VXON’s Franz Chua, AJAA’s labelmate from Cornerstone Entertainment, in one night.
If AJAA members Ash, JC, Axl, and Alex were asked what “Dedma” means for them, the quartet said the song is not just about disregarded romantic feelings.
“‘Yung song talaga is about crush mo na nagpapapansin ka pero dinededma ka niya. Pero ‘yung song, pwede siyang dinededma mo ‘yung negativity of people around you,” Axl told republicasia in an exclusive interview.
“Hindi lang siya about love, pwede mo rin gamitin [‘yung ‘Dedma’] for other stuff,” he added.
“Dedma” was released on February 28 with a music video, featuring the AJAA members in their school uniforms.
It was filmed in a school where the members were seen doing everything they could to get the attention of a girl schoolmate but to no avail. The music video ended with a plot twist, revealing why the girl could not notice AJAA.

JC shared with republicasia that the music video took inspiration from the fictional friendly ghost named Casper who has a crush on a girl.
“[Naisip namin na] what if apat po kami [na Casper]? ‘Yung ginawa po namin is in-adapt po namin ‘yon sa ‘Hany’ na parang nagpapapansin po kami sa girl pero nakikita po kami doon,” AJAA’s main dancer explained.
“Pero dito sa ‘Dedma,’ ganon pa rin po, nagpapapansin po kami sa girl pero ginawa namin naka-headphones si girl para ‘di siya obvious na sureball na pala na deds [dead] kami,” he continued.
“Dedma’s” music video has now garnered over 52,000 views on AJAA’s official YouTube channel.
Hopes for ‘Dedma’s’ promotion on ‘PPOP Stage’
AJAA hopes to perform “Dedma” live on “PPOP Stage,” a music show promoting rising P-pop groups and soloists.
“‘Pag nabigyan ng chance po. Actually, super open po namin ‘cause we’re promoting our song ‘Dedma’ as of the moment, and we would like the song to reach other kinds of audience,” said Axl.
“So, magpe-perform kami tsaka magpo-promote kami kahit saan,” he added.
For starters, “PPOP Stage” can be likened to South Korean music programs like “MCOUNTDOWN,” “Inkigayo,” and “Music Bank,” where K-pop groups perform and promote their latest songs.

JC is the music show’s first idol emcee, hosting alongside singer Yenne Torres and Ayumi Takezawa. AJAA appeared on “PPOP Stage’s” pilot episode, performing its 2024 single “BES I LUV U.”
“It’s super nice knowing na there’s [such a] show sa Philippines. Sino-support po nila ‘yung P-pop na kahit na alam nilang hindi pa ganon kalaki ‘yung audience for other groups, they still do their best to support [them],” Axl said.
Produced by E Konek Events and Concerts, “PPOP Stage” airs every second Saturday of the month on PPOP Stage and E Konek’s Facebook pages and YouTube channels.
Gratitude to Hanies
Meanwhile, AJAA was nominated in the March RA Spotlight, won by its other labelmate Yes My Love (YML), or the “Vocal Heartstoppers of P-pop.”
Still, the rising quartet was grateful to its fans, collectively known as Hanies, for their tireless effort to vote and promote AJAA on social media.
“Gusto po namin magpasalamat sa Hanies kasi grabe po ‘yung time na binibigay nila sa pagbo-vote sa RA Spotlight, and meron pang iba na nagpo-post sila to encourage other Hanies to vote,” Ash said.
On X (formerly Twitter), AJAA promised to work “even harder” to show appreciation to its fans who voted for the boy group in the March RA Spotlight.
